🇲🇹 Malta Breaking News
115 subscribers
Real-time feed of “BREAKING NEWS”, as defined by Malta's leading news outlets.
If you have Telegram, you can view and join
🇲🇹 Malta Breaking News right away.
+ Join Whatsapp
+ Add Telegram